WebMar 29, 2024 · In 2009, India observed its first Earth Hour, with 5 million people across 58 cities joining the movement. In 2010, 128 cities and over 7 million people across India joined the initiative, which featured Abhishek Bachchan as the India ambassador. WebMar 27, 2024 · In 2013, the Ugandan WWF branch bought the world’s first Earth Hour Forest in an attempt to combat current deforestation rates. Since then, the charity has protected over 2 700 hectares of land, and aim to repopulate it with 500 000 trees.
